Are Illinois traffic tickets reported to other states?

The simple answer is yes — Illinois ensures traffic tickets are reported to most other states, and a traffic ticket in Illinois might have consequences in your home state. Regulations and reporting requirements for wildlife collisions

When driving in Illinois, it’s not uncommon to see or accidentally hit wild animals. In 2021, Illinois ranked 5th in the nation for the number of animal collision claims. How to know if you have a strong personal injury claim

If you were injured due to someone else’s reckless actions, you may be able to recover compensation through a personal injury claim. But you’ll only be successful if your claim contains the following elements: liability, damages, and collectibility.
